Digital marknadsföring

Serverhärdning: Säkerhetschecklista för Linux-servrar

  • 15 Mart 2025
  • 24 min read
  • Hostragons-teamet
Serverhärdning: Säkerhetschecklista för Linux-servrar

Serverhärdning är en avgörande process för att stärka säkerheten på dina servrar. I denna artikel får du en omfattande checklista för säkerhetsåtgärder på Linux-baserade system. Vi börjar med att förklara vad serverhärdning är och varför det är viktigt. Sedan går vi igenom de vanligaste säkerhetsbristerna på Linux, för att därefter presentera steg-för-steg-listor och strategier. Vi tar upp brandväggskonfiguration, serveradministration, automatiserade härdningsverktyg, säkerhetsuppdateringar, patchhantering, åtkomstkontroll, användarhantering, databasskydd och grundläggande nätverkssäkerhetsprinciper. Slutligen får du konkreta råd för att göra din servermiljö robust mot dagens hot.

Vad är Serverhärdning och Varför är det Viktigt?

Serverhärdning innebär att minska serverns attackyta och öka dess motståndskraft mot intrång genom att implementera olika säkerhetsåtgärder. Det handlar om att stänga onödiga tjänster, ändra standardinställningar, konfigurera brandvägg och se till att systemet hålls uppdaterat. Målet är att minska risken för obehörig åtkomst, dataläckor och avbrott i verksamheten.

Med dagens snabba och komplexa cyberhot är serverhärdning viktigare än någonsin. Internetanslutna servrar är ständiga mål för attacker. Dåligt konfigurerade eller föråldrade system kan snabbt bli komprometterade, vilket riskerar både data, drift och rykte. Regelbundna härdningsåtgärder är därför ett måste för att skydda organisationens digitala tillgångar.

  • Fördelar med serverhärdning
  • Minimerar attackytan och reducerar säkerhetsrisker.
  • Minskar risken för obehörig åtkomst och dataläckage.
  • Stoppar spridning av skadlig kod.
  • Förhindrar driftstopp och störningar.
  • Uppfyller lagkrav och efterlevnad.
  • Optimerar systemets prestanda.
  • Förkortar tiden till incidentrespons.

Serverhärdning är inte en engångsinsats, utan en kontinuerlig process. Nya sårbarheter och hot kräver att säkerhetsinställningar ses över och uppdateras regelbundet. Det gäller att vara proaktiv – genom att skanna efter svagheter och utbilda personalen i säkerhetsmedvetande, eftersom den mänskliga faktorn ofta är en risk.

Härdningsområde Beskrivning Rekommenderade åtgärder
Åtkomstkontroll Behörighet och autentisering av användare och applikationer. Använd starka lösenord, aktivera tvåfaktorsautentisering, ta bort onödiga konton.
Tjänstehantering Stänga av onödiga tjänster och säkra aktiva tjänster. Inaktivera oanvända tjänster, håll dem uppdaterade, hård konfigurera tjänsterna.
Brandvägg Övervaka och filtrera nätverkstrafik. Begränsa in- och utgående trafik, tillåt endast nödvändiga portar, granska regler regelbundet.
Uppdateringshantering Regelbundna system- och programuppdateringar. Aktivera automatiska uppdateringar, applicera patchar snabbt, testa i stagingmiljö.

Serverhärdning är grunden i modern cybersäkerhet. Rätt tillämpad kan den kraftigt öka datasäkerheten, bevara förtroende och uppfylla lagkrav. Alla organisationer bör prioritera serverhärdning och ta ansvar för sina system.

Vanliga säkerhetsrisker för Linux-servrar

Linux är populärt som serverplattform tack vare sin flexibilitet och bredd, men det innebär också att systemet ofta är ett attraktivt mål för angripare. Serverhärdning är därför en avgörande strategi för att förebygga attacker och stärka systemets skydd. För att kunna härda effektivt behöver du känna till de vanligaste säkerhetsbristerna.

Sårbarheter på Linux uppstår ofta genom felaktig konfiguration, föråldrade program eller bristande åtkomstkontroll. Det kan leda till obehörig åtkomst, dataintrång och driftstörningar. Därför måste systemadministratörer ständigt övervaka och agera proaktivt för att minska dessa risker.

Vanliga brister

  • Föråldrade program: Gamla versioner innehåller välkända sårbarheter.
  • Svaga lösenord: Standard- eller lättgissade lösenord ökar risken för intrång.
  • Överdriven behörighet: Användare med för mycket rättigheter är en potentiell intern risk.
  • Felkonfigurerad brandvägg: Släpper igenom skadlig trafik.
  • Skadlig kod: Virus, trojaner och annan malware kan skada systemet eller stjäla data.
  • Osäker SSH-åtkomst: Dålig SSH-konfiguration öppnar för obehöriga användare.

Nedan följer en tabell med vanliga Linux-brister och lämpliga motåtgärder – en viktig del i serverhärdning.

Vanliga sårbarheter på Linux-servrar och motåtgärder

Sårbarhet Beskrivning Motåtgärder
Föråldrade program Gamla versioner med kända svagheter. Uppdatera regelbundet, använd automatiska uppdateringar.
Svaga lösenord Enkla eller standardlösenord. Använd starka lösenord, tvåfaktorsautentisering, tydliga lösenordspolicyer.
Överdriven behörighet Användare har mer rättigheter än nödvändigt. Principen om minsta privilegier, definiera roller, granska behörighetseskalering.
Felkonfigurerad brandvägg Öppna portar eller felaktiga regler. Granska regler regelbundet, stäng onödiga portar, tillämpa strikt policy.

Systemadministratörer måste alltid vara vaksamma. En sårbarhet är inte bara en svag punkt – det kan vara början på en katastrof.

Typer av säkerhetsrisker

Linux-servrar drabbas av olika typer av säkerhetsrisker – och varje typ har sina egna faror. Buffer overflow (minnesöverflöd) gör att program kraschar eller attackerare kan köra skadlig kod. SQL injection innebär att angriparen manipulerar databasfrågor för att komma åt eller ändra data. XSS (cross-site scripting) gör det möjligt att köra skadliga skript i användarens webbläsare och stjäla information.

Konsekvenser av säkerhetsbrister

Effekten av en sårbarhet beror på typ, allvarlighetsgrad och angriparens avsikt. Det värsta scenariot är total kompromettering, dataläckage, driftstopp eller ransomware. Mindre allvarliga brister kan leda till dålig prestanda eller mindre dataintrång – men alla brister måste tas på allvar och förebyggas.

Säkerhetsexperten Bruce Schneier sa:

“Säkerhet är inte en produkt – det är en process.”

Att hålla Linux-servrar säkra kräver ständig övervakning, patchning och proaktiva säkerhetsåtgärder.

Steg-för-steg Härdningschecklista

Serverhärdning syftar till att minska sårbarheter och öka motståndskraften mot attacker. Det innefattar allt från att avaktivera tjänster till att införa komplexa lösenordspolicyer. Här är en praktisk checklista för att härda Linux-servrar steg för steg.

Ta alltid backup innan du påbörjar härdning – då kan du återställa systemet vid problem. Var försiktig och förstå effekten av varje åtgärd; felaktiga inställningar kan orsaka driftstörningar.

Att göra:

  1. Stäng onödiga tjänster: Avaktivera allt du inte använder.
  2. Inför starka lösenordspolicyer: Kräva komplexa lösenord, ändra dem regelbundet och undvik återanvändning.
  3. Konfigurera brandvägg: Begränsa trafik till endast nödvändiga portar.
  4. Håll systemet uppdaterat: Installera säkerhetsuppdateringar och patchar regelbundet.
  5. Begränsa åtkomst: Ge användare bara de rättigheter de behöver – minimera root-åtkomst, använd sudo och kontrollera eskalering.
  6. Loggning och övervakning: Logga händelser och sätt upp larm för att upptäcka avvikelser.

Serverhärdning är en pågående process. Nya sårbarheter kräver att du löpande granskar och uppdaterar säkerhetsåtgärderna. Nedan sammanfattas några viktiga punkter.

Kontroll Beskrivning Viktighet
Lösenordspolicy Använd starka, komplexa och ofta utbytta lösenord. Hög
Brandvägg Stäng onödiga portar och tillåt endast nödvändig trafik. Hög
Programuppdateringar Installera de senaste säkerhetspatcharna för OS och program. Hög
Åtkomstkontroll Tillämpa minsta privilegier. Medel

Serverhärdning handlar inte bara om teknik. Det kräver också ökad säkerhetsmedvetenhet och regelbunden utbildning. Alla användare och administratörer måste följa säkerhetsrutiner och vara uppmärksamma på risker – även de bästa tekniska åtgärder kan falla på den mänskliga faktorn.

Automatiserade verktyg kan hjälpa dig härda servrar effektivt – de kan identifiera sårbarheter, föreslå förbättringar och ibland åtgärda automatiskt. Men även dessa verktyg måste hållas uppdaterade och konfigureras korrekt.

Brandvägg & Serveradministration

I serverhärdning är brandvägg och serveradministration grundläggande verktyg för att skydda mot yttre hot. Brandväggar filtrerar nätverkstrafik och stoppar obehöriga och skadliga försök. Rätt konfigurerad brandvägg släpper bara igenom önskad trafik och stänger ute attacker.

Serveradministration innebär att hålla system och program uppdaterade, stänga onödiga tjänster och åtgärda sårbarheter. En proaktiv strategi identifierar och löser säkerhetsproblem innan de blir kritiska.

Egenskap Brandvägg Serveradministration
Syfte Filtrera trafik och stoppa obehörig åtkomst Optimera säkerhet och prestanda
Metoder Regelbaserad filtrering, IDS, trafikanalys Uppdateringar, patchning, sårbarhetsskanning, åtkomstkontroll
Viktighet Första försvarslinjen mot externa hot Säkerställer systemets fortlöpande säkerhet
Verktyg iptables, firewalld, brandväggsboxar Patchhanterare, sårbarhetsskannrar, övervakningsverktyg

Brandväggen skyddar på nätverksnivå, serveradministration på systemnivå – tillsammans skapar de ett flerskiktat skydd.

Programvarubaserade brandväggar

Programvarubaserade brandväggar körs direkt på servern och filtrerar trafik genom programvara. De är flexibla och kan anpassas efter olika behov. Exempel är iptables och firewalld – de låter dig definiera regler för vad som ska tillåtas eller blockeras.

Typer av brandväggar

  • Paketfilter
  • Stateful brandväggar
  • Applikationsbrandväggar (proxy)
  • Next-generation brandväggar (NGFW)
  • Webbapplikationsbrandvägg (WAF)

Hårdvarubaserade brandväggar

Hårdvarubrandväggar är fysiska enheter som filtrerar nätverkstrafik. De erbjuder hög prestanda och avancerade säkerhetsfunktioner. Ofta används de för att skydda större nätverk eller system med höga säkerhetskrav.

Brandväggar och serveradministration kräver ständig uppmärksamhet och uppdatering. Nya hot kräver justeringar – skanna, patcha och granska regler regelbundet. Det är nyckeln till att hålla ditt system säkert.

Verktyg för serverhärdning

Det finns många verktyg som hjälper dig i serverhärdning. De kan identifiera sårbarheter, föreslå konfigurationsförbättringar och hantera brandväggsregler. Rätt verktyg gör servermiljön betydligt säkrare.

Nedan följer några populära verktyg och deras funktioner:

Verktyg Beskrivning Funktioner
Lynis Hårdning och säkerhetsgranskning av system Omfattande skanning, konfigurationsråd, compliance-tester
OpenVAS Öppen källkod för sårbarhetsskanning Brett databas, frekventa uppdateringar, anpassningsbara profiler
Nmap Nätverkskartläggning och säkerhetsgranskning Portskanning, operativsystemdetektion, tjänstedetektering
Fail2ban Skyddar mot obehörig åtkomst Övervakar misslyckade inloggningar, blockerar IP, anpassningsbara regler

Listan kan göras längre – välj de verktyg som passar din miljö och uppdatera dem regelbundet.

Populära verktyg:

  • Lynis
  • OpenVAS
  • Nmap
  • Fail2ban
  • Tiger
  • CIS Benchmarks

Utöver verktygen är det viktigt att administratörer har god säkerhetskunskap och kontinuerlig utbildning – då kan hot snabbt identifieras och åtgärdas.

Bästa verktygen

De bästa verktygen för serverhärdning varierar beroende på behov och infrastruktur. Lynis är utmärkt för att upptäcka svagheter och ge förbättringsförslag. OpenVAS har ett omfattande databas och uppdateras ofta – perfekt för sårbarhetsskanning.

Hantera säkerhetsuppdateringar och patchar

Hantera säkerhetsuppdateringar och patchar

En av de viktigaste delarna i serverhärdning är att hantera säkerhetsuppdateringar och patchar. Att regelbundet patcha operativsystem, program och bibliotek är avgörande för att stänga kända sårbarheter och förhindra intrång.

Patchhantering ska vara både proaktiv och reaktiv. Skanna efter sårbarheter och genomför penetrationstester för att identifiera svaga punkter – och åtgärda dem innan de utnyttjas av angripare.

Uppdateringstyp Beskrivning Viktighet
Operativsystemsuppdateringar Kärna och systemkomponenter Kritisk
Programuppdateringar Webbserver, databas och andra program Hög
Säkerhetspatchar Riktade patchar för specifika sårbarheter Kritisk
Tredjepartsuppdateringar Plugins, bibliotek och övriga beroenden Medel

Så här skapar du en effektiv patchhantering:

Patchhantering – steg:

  1. Policy: Definiera när och hur patchar ska appliceras.
  2. Bevakning: Följ säkerhetsbulletiner och leverantörers information.
  3. Testmiljö: Testa patchar innan du rullar ut dem i produktion.
  4. Planering och distribution: Applicera patchar vid rätt tidpunkt och minimera driftstopp.
  5. Verifikation: Kontrollera att patchar är korrekt installerade och att systemet fungerar.
  6. Loggning: Dokumentera alla patchar och uppdateringar.

Regelbundna patchar och uppdateringar är oumbärliga för serverhärdning. Följ stegen ovan för att hålla din server säker och motståndskraftig.

Åtkomstkontroll & användarhantering

Åtkomstkontroll och användarhantering är centrala för serverns säkerhet. Serverhärdning kräver att obehörig åtkomst förhindras, att rättigheter begränsas och att användarkonton granskas och hanteras noggrant. Starka lösenordspolicyer, regelbundna granskningar och principen om minsta privilegier är grundläggande.

Effektiv åtkomstkontroll innebär att endast behöriga användare får tillgång till specifika resurser – och att varje användare har endast de rättigheter som behövs. Detta minskar risken om ett konto komprometteras. Nedan jämförs olika metoder för åtkomstkontroll.

Metod Beskrivning Fördelar Nackdelar
Rollbaserad (RBAC) Behörigheter tilldelas via roller Enkel hantering, skalbar Rollerna måste definieras korrekt
Obligatorisk (MAC) Säkerhetsregler styrs av systemet Hög säkerhet Mindre flexibilitet, komplex konfiguration
Discretionary (DAC) Resursägaren styr behörighet Flexibelt, användarstyrt Ökad risk för sårbarheter
Attributbaserad (ABAC) Behörighet styrs av användar-, resurs- och miljöattribut Mycket flexibel, detaljerad kontroll Komplex och svårhanterad

Grundläggande metoder för att säkra åtkomst:

Metoder för åtkomstkontroll

  • Lösenordspolicy: Starka och komplexa lösenord är krav.
  • Multifaktorsautentisering: Flera autentiseringsfaktorer vid inloggning.
  • Begränsade rättigheter: Endast tillgång till nödvändiga resurser.
  • Regelbundna granskningar: Avaktivera oanvända konton.
  • Kontroll av behörighetshöjning: Begränsa och övervaka administratörsrättigheter.
  • Sessionhantering: Begränsa sessionstider och automatisk utloggning.

Åtkomstkontroll och användarhantering måste ses över regelbundet för att möta nya hot och verksamhetsbehov.

Strategier för användarhantering

En lyckad strategi kräver proaktivitet. Skapa, ge behörighet och övervaka konton i linje med säkerhetspolicyer. Utbilda användarna så att de känner riskerna och vet hur de ska agera säkert.

Viktiga punkter vid användarhantering:

Åtkomstkontroll och användarhantering är fundamentet för serverns säkerhet – här brister får allvarliga konsekvenser.

Bästa praxis för databasskydd

Databaser lagrar organisationens mest värdefulla data – och är därför en central del i serverhärdning. Bristande databas-säkerhet kan leda till dataläckage, ryktesskada och höga kostnader. Här är de bästa metoderna för att skydda din databas.

Databasskydd kräver ett flerskiktat angreppssätt: tekniska åtgärder, korrekt konfiguration, stark autentisering, regelbunden granskning och kryptering. Dessutom är utbildning och policyuppföljning viktigt.

Åtgärder för databasskydd

  • Principen om minsta privilegier: Ge användare bara tillgång till det de behöver.
  • Stark autentisering: Komplexa lösenord och multifaktorsautentisering.
  • Kryptering: Kryptera känsliga data både vid lagring och överföring.
  • Regelbunden backup: Ta backup och säkra dessa.
  • Brandväggskonfiguration: Begränsa åtkomst till databasen från auktoriserade nätverk.
  • Uppdateringar: Håll databasprogram och OS uppdaterade.

Tabell: Vanliga risker och motåtgärder för databas-säkerhet

Risk Beskrivning Motåtgärd
SQL-injektion Angripare manipulerar SQL-frågor för att komma åt data. Använd parametriserade frågor, validera indata.
Svag autentisering Lösenord eller obehörig åtkomst. Starka lösenord, multifaktorsautentisering.
Dataläckage Känslig data hamnar hos obehöriga. Kryptering, åtkomstkontroll, säkerhetsgranskning.
DoS-attacker Databasen överbelastas och blir otillgänglig. Trafikfiltrering, resursbegränsning, IDS.

Databasskydd är en pågående process – hoten förändras och du måste granska och åtgärda regelbundet. Skapa en incidentplan för att snabbt kunna agera vid dataintrång. Proaktivitet är nyckeln till effektivt databasskydd.

Grundläggande nätverkssäkerhet

Nätverkssäkerhet är oumbärlig i serverhärdning – det minskar attackytan och förhindrar dataläckage. Rätt strategi omfattar såväl tekniska åtgärder som policy och utbildning.

Tabell: Grundläggande nätverkssäkerhetsprinciper

Princip Beskrivning Viktighet
Brandvägg Övervakar och filtrerar trafik enligt regler. Stoppar skadlig trafik och obehörig åtkomst.
Intrångsdetektering (IDS) Upptäcker misstänkta aktiviteter. Möjliggör tidig respons.
Intrångsförhindrande (IPS) Stoppar attacker automatiskt. Real-tidskydd mot hot.
VPN
Bu yazıyı paylaş:

Hostragons-teamet

Hosting, sunucu ve alan adı konularında uzman ekibimizden güncel rehberler. Projeniz için doğru çözümü birlikte bulalım.

Kontakta oss